2005 WINNEBAGO VOYAGE Recalls (4)

Campaign:
04V609000 on 12/27/2004
Component:
Fuel system, gasoline:delivery:hoses, lines/piping, and fittings
Manufactured:
08/05/2003 - 09/02/2004
Affected:
3,538
Defect:
On certain motor homes built on a 20,700 gvwr or greater workhorse chassis, there may not be sufficient clearance in the area where the fuel line crosses the frame cross member.
Consequence:
Without clearance, a condition could develop where the cross member may wear into the fuel line and a fuel leak may develop. fuel leakage, in the presence of an ignition source, could result in a fire.
Correction:
Dealers will repair these motor homes by providing clearance between the fuel line and frame cross member. the fuel line will be inspected and, if necessary, replaced. the recall began january 7, 2005. owners should contact winnebago at 1-800-537-1885.

Campaign:
04V608000 on 12/27/2004
Component:
Seat belts:front:buckle assembly
Manufactured:
09/07/2003 - 04/29/2004
Affected:
6,201
Defect:
Certain seat belt buckles on some motor homes fail to conform to the load requirement of federal motor vehicle safety standard no. 209, "seat belt assemblies."
Consequence:
The seat belt buckle may unlatch in the event of a vehicle crash, possibly resulting in personal injury to the seat occupant.
Correction:
Dealers will replace the buckles. the recall began on november 12, 2004. owners should contact amsafe at 1-574-266-8330 or winnebago at 1-800-537-1885.

Campaign:
05V407000 on 09/15/2005
Component:
Equipment:recreational vehicle
Manufactured:
05/01/2002 - 02/02/2005
Affected:
1,367
Defect:
On certain motor homes, the roof vent for the optional 4-door refrigerator was incorrectly located.
Consequence:
This can allow excessive heat buildup which has the potential to ignite surrounding materials, resulting in personal injury and/oi vehicle and property damage.
Correction:
Dealers will relocate the roof vent. the recall began on september 9, 2005. owners may contact winnebago at 1-641-585-6939.

Campaign:
09V113000 on 04/06/2009
Component:
Fuel system, diesel:storage:tank assembly
Manufactured:
11/04/2001 - 04/26/2006
Affected:
2,331
Defect:
Winnebago is recalling 2,331 my 2002-2004 brave and itasca sunrise my 2005 2006 winnebago voyage, adventurer, itasca sunrise and suncruiser motor homes. the propane tank mounting bracket may have an incomplete or improper weld.
Consequence:
Should the weld fail, the propane tank can tip or fall, possibly releasing propane which has the potential to ignitea fire, resulting in personal injury and/or vehicle and property damage.
Correction:
Dealers will inspect and properly weld the bracket free of charge. the recall is expected to begin during may 2009. owners may contact winnebago at 800-537-1885.
